What is an expression in mathematics?

Back

An expression is a combination of numbers, variables, and operators (such as +, -, *, and /) that represents a value.

What does it mean to evaluate an expression?

Back

To evaluate an expression means to calculate its value by substituting the variables with given numbers.

What is the difference between an equation and an expression?

Back

An equation states that two expressions are equal, while an expression does not have an equality sign.

What is the order of operations in mathematics?

Back

The order of operations is a set of rules that determines the sequence in which calculations are performed: Parentheses, Exponents, Multiplication and Division (from left to right), Addition and Subtraction (from left to right). This is often remembered by the acronym PEMDAS.
